Genoa City Joint No. 2 School District
Genoa City Joint No. 2 School District is located in southeast Wisconsin. Genoa City Joint No. 2 School District has 17.97 square miles of land area and 0.35 square miles of water area. As of 2010-2014, the total Genoa City Joint No. 2 School District population is 5,453. Genoa City Joint No. 2 School District median household income is $61,833 in 2010-2014. Genoa City Joint No. 2 School District median house value is $164,200 in 2010-2014. On average, Genoa City Joint No. 2 School District is worse than the state average in quality.
